“My first Quicklees experience, and it was a very pleasant one. While the inside looks like all the other modern roadside fuel, snack and go places, with the notable exception of a pocket Tim Hortons for java and donuts, the gas station piece is a nice upgrade from the traditional. It is bright and electronic and easy to use. EV charging stations are present and in use. The only downside came from the effect of cold weather on the gas pump touch screens. Although it quicklee accepted my credit card, the level of octane needed wouldn't respond to my fingers touch/push. I had to return inside to ask the cashier for help. She was friendly and recognized the problem as my hands being too dry and cold for the screen to respond. She rubbed her hands against her clothing and tactiled the appropriate part of the screen. The light for the premium grade went on and I was in business. She turned an annoyance into a learning moment with her response and positivity. Now I know. Quicklees has a lot of promise. Of course, having a Timmy's inside every operation is also a good thing.”
